Transaction 7907dfff7135d2bb4f7d50fc39b73cbe39f7be868705bd71293f4ba0aba69056

24 Input
2 Outputs
  • 7907dfff7135d2bb4f7d50fc39b73cbe39f7be868705bd71293f4ba0aba69056:0
  • value  869094
    address  38pkoqhZKqB6LufwsxcuSGHiA5A5qnvXVv
  • 7907dfff7135d2bb4f7d50fc39b73cbe39f7be868705bd71293f4ba0aba69056:1
  • value  357923097
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s